Oman Discusses Regional Security With Iran and Turkey

Foreign Minister Sayyid Badr bin Hamad Al Busaidi made important phone calls today. He spoke directly with Iranian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i. They discussed the current Iran nuclear file developments.

Pushing for Constructive Dialogue

The two leaders also reviewed crucial maritime navigation issues. They consulted on specific measures to stop regional escalation. They want to push toward constructive dialogue immediately.

Both officials aim to guarantee the rights of all involved parties. They demand strict commitment to international law during this crisis.

Enhancing Turkish Coordination

Minister Al Busaidi also called Turkish Foreign Minister Hakan Fidan. The two diplomats reviewed several regional developments together. They exchanged valuable views on mutual interests and security.

Both sides want to enhance ongoing diplomatic consultations significantly. They addressed maritime navigation within vital regional trade corridors. The ministers want to enhance overall regional security and stability.

They aim to ensure the smooth flow of international trade. This smooth trade directly supports global economic stability.
